Protein, this is the material that goes into making muscle tissue. The following foods are rich in protein that you need to build and maintain muscles, Meats, nuts and dairy products. Protein is the most important part of a body builder’s diet and something that you will have to eat to succeed as a bodybuilder. When you stimulate your muscles it triggers a response from your body transforming the protein you have eaten into bigger and stronger muscles. To help get the most out of you exercise program eating chicken, tuna and eggs will give your body the protein it needs to create new muscles. To fuel your body with energy you need both simple and complex sugars, known as carbohydrates. It is worth noting that if eat more carbs than your body can burn the surplus will be stored as fat. Whilst cutting out carbohydrates altogether is not what you want to do it is best to makes sure that you keep an eye on the amount of carbs you are taking on during your training. Remember that you are trying to build muscle, so watching your carb intake is important. This is where you iron will and dedication come into play. Without carbs you don’t have energy, and without energy you can’t workout and if you can’t increase your muscle mass, so just remember everything in moderation. How many carbs is too much depends solely on your metabolic rate. If you think that you would benefit from and increased of decreased intake of carbs it is wise to discuss it with your personal trainer who can give you a clearer view of what you need to be doing.
